WebMETHOD 1. Count cells if greater than or equal to a specific value by referencing to a cell. EXCEL. Edit Formula. = COUNTIF (C8:C14,"&gt;="&amp;C5) This formula uses the Excel COUNTIF function to count the number of cells in range (C8:C14) that have a value greater than or equal to the value in cell C5.
